The Writer and Content Producer position reports to the Director, Institutional Content and will produce written content for Emerson’s digital-first news platform, internal newsletters, and digital and print magazines, tailored to current and prospective students, parents, faculty, staff, alumni, and industry influencers. They will stay up-to-date on the evolving media landscape and focus on audience-first storytelling that advances the college’s brand and reputation and increases community and connection.ESSENTIAL JOB DUTIES

Scheduled Weekly Hours: 36.25Division of Marketing and CommunicationsThis position will be exclusively represented by the Service Employees International Union (SEIU), Local 888 for purposes of wages, hours and other terms and conditions of employment.In addition to a competitive salary, Emerson College is committed to the health and well-being of our employees and family members. We offer a generous benefits package to regular staff scheduled to work 20+ hours per week.
Emerson Employment Categories influence work schedules, benefits eligibility, and time off policies. Benefits include outstanding health plans with limited out-of-pocket expenses, dental plans, generous time-off programs, and a 403(b) retirement benefit with a 9% employer contribution once eligible. Additional benefits, such as life and disability coverage and commuter offerings, are available.
